## Provenance: Slimmed Images (Parelight Pipeline)

For review: every slimmed container image produced by the Parelight pipeline retains a signed manifest linking it to its unslimmed parent, the layer-removal recipe, and the exact builder revision. Slimming never occurs outside the pipeline, so any image lacking this chain should be treated as untrusted. The attestation for the current release is anchored to the token below.

build token for fahip-hawip: htk4_cea5

During the quarterly review we found that the sandbox settings for user-supplied formulas in Calcucell have drifted between the two production regions. The Westhollow region still enforces the stricter execution timeout and memory ceiling agreed after the March assessment, while the Dunmere region was redeployed from an older template and permits broader intrinsic access. No exploitation observed, but the gap should be closed before the next audit. The Dunmere region currently runs with the following values.

service settings:
FRAMIR_LOG_LEVEL=debug
FRAMIR_METRICS_HOST=metrics.framir.tolvaqcorp.corp
FRAMIR_POOL_SIZE=16

### Step 6 — Shipping the calendar sync fix

So the Driftcal conflict resolver finally stops double-booking when two invites land in the same minute. Before you push, make sure the Harrowfield staging tenant has run the overlap test suite — it's the only tenant with enough recurring events to actually trip the old bug. If it's green, tag the build, write the release note, and hand it to the Ledgerline pipeline. The pipeline won't accept the artifact unless it's signed with the key below.

rollout seal: bky19_AhpppeGU5khcL8iNaiP

Quick heads-up on Pinwheel UI versioning: we cut a minor release every sprint, and anything touching component props needs a changeset file in the PR. No changeset, no merge — the bot will nag you. Majors are rare and go through the design council first. The full policy, with examples of what counts as breaking, lives on the internal page below.

wiki page, bahip-yahip: https://grafana.qirvanlabs.corp/browse/display/projects/cc3a1b9dbfc9